Ausfuehrliche Informationen entnehmen Sie bitte den technischen Datenblaettern, der Betriebsanleitung und den Sicherheitsdatenblaettern von Xioneer VXL90 und Xioneer VXL EX detergent.\n\n\n\nEnglish P2 - PACF\n1.\tCheck Left extruder filament: innovatiQ PACF 100625 - Keep the filament dry!! Detailed drying instruction below.\n2.\tCheck left extruder nozzle: 0.4mm Wolfram for PACF\n3.\tCheck right extruder nozzle: 0.4mm Wolfram for Xioneer VXL90 filament\n4.\tCheck bed: PET with Magigoo PA glue\n5.\tCheck nozzle: Clean it with brush\nWELLDONE! YOU ARE READY NOW TO START YOUR PRINT JOB!\n\nTip for EASY part removal from print bed: Leave the raft-setting, to remove the part from the bed without damaging the foil.\n\n\nFILAMENT DRYING INSTRUCTION\nNylon material is highly hydroscopic. If you feel you have stringing and oozing in your printed part, the filament have moisture in it.\nTo dry the filament, keep the spool in a industrial oven for 2-4 days at 75°C with 30% fresh air intake circulation.\n\n///// SUPPORT DISSOLVING PROCEDURE ///////\nCONSUMABLES FOR DISSOLVING SUPPORT CAN BE PURCHASED FROM innovatiQ.\n1. Read the safety instructions of your Industrial support removal station.\n2. Carefully break-off the 'easy to remove supports' as much as possible from the part. This will save time and detergent in the dissolving process.\n3. The ratio of the 'detergent' to 'support to dissolve' is 1:1. Eg. If you have 100g of support on your part, you have to add 100g of detergent with water.\n4. The Set temperature of the dissolving station to dissolve Xioneer VXL90 together with PACF is 60°C. Exceeding this temperature will deform your part.\n5. For PACF, around 5 to 6 hours of dissolving time is recommeneded.\n6. After the dissolving process, dispose the dissolved liquid as alkaline industrial waste.\n7. For detailed information, please read the technical data sheets, operating instruction and safety data sheets of Xioneer VXL90 and Xioneer VXL EX detergent.",
